Conference Overview#

In July 2024, DataLab made its international debut at SciPy 2024, the largest conference in the world dedicated to the scientific Python ecosystem. Held in Tacoma, Washington (near Seattle), the conference gathered about 800 participants from industry, academia, and government.

SciPy is organized by the NumFOCUS foundation and has been held annually for more than 20 years, bringing together people from diverse fields who share a common interest in Python and scientific computing.

Introducing DataLab at SciPy 2024#

Talk Title: From Spyder to DataLab: 15 years of scientific software crafting in Python

Presenter: Pierre Raybaut (Executive VP, Engineering, CODRA)

The presentation introduced DataLab as part of a broader narrative about 15 years of scientific Python software development, including the creation of Spyder (the Scientific Python IDE) and other projects like Python(x,y) and WinPython.

Key Points Presented#

DataLab’s Unique Position

A platform that bridges the gap between customizable scientific processing software and industrial-grade applications.

Three Operating Modes
  • Standalone application for data analysis

  • Python library for integration into scripts and notebooks

  • Remote-controlled platform for automation

Integration with Scientific Ecosystem

DataLab works seamlessly with IDEs (particularly Spyder) and Jupyter notebooks, requiring only two lines of code to connect.

Validation Approach
  • Functional validation: 200+ automated tests

  • Scientific validation: ensuring users can trust the results

  • Multi-platform testing: Windows, Linux, and macOS

Industrial Adoption

DataLab is used in production environments and has a Debian package.

Impact on DataLab Development#

The feedback and discussions at SciPy 2024 influenced several aspects of DataLab’s development:

  • Enhanced focus on documentation and tutorials for new users

  • Increased priority on API stability for library usage

  • Validation that the three-mode approach (standalone/library/remote) resonates with users

  • Confirmation of the importance of maintaining both scientific flexibility and industrial robustness

  • Perspectives on potential collaborations with the Spyder IDE team for deeper integration

The conference confirmed that DataLab fills a real need in the scientific Python ecosystem as a bridge between rapid prototyping and production-ready data processing, even if it concerns a niche audience.
